What Does Sold As Is Mean

The phrase indicates that an item is being offered for sale in its current condition, with all existing faults and imperfections. No guarantees are provided concerning its quality or performance. For instance, a used car described in this manner signifies the buyer assumes all responsibility for any subsequent repairs or malfunctions.

Understanding this designation is vital as it directly impacts the buyer’s rights and responsibilities. Historically, this type of sale offered sellers protection from liability concerning latent defects, placing the onus of inspection and due diligence squarely on the purchaser. Acceptance of these terms can result in significant cost savings initially; however, it simultaneously entails accepting potential future expenses for repairs or replacement.
